Vegan Bread Pakora

Crispy, golden, and utterly irresistible, Vegan Bread Pakora is the perfect savory snack to elevate your tea time or satisfy your midday cravings. This plant-based twist on the beloved Indian street food features bread slices dipped in a spiced chickpea flour batter enriched with rice flour for extra crunch. Flavored with aromatic spices like garam masala, turmeric, and carom seeds, these pakoras are deep-fried to perfection, creating a mouthwatering fusion of soft interiors and crunchy exteriors.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:20 mins
Total Time:35 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 8 pieces Bread slices
  • 1 cup Chickpea flour (besan)
  • 2 tablespoons Rice flour
  • 0.5 teaspoon Baking soda
  • 0.5 teaspoon Turmeric powder
  • 1 teaspoon Red ch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on Garam masala
  • 0.5 teaspoon Carom seeds (ajwain)
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Water
  • 3 cups Oil for deep frying
  • 0 to taste Green chutney or ketchup (for serving)

Directions

Step 1

Cut each of the bread slices diagonally to form two triangles per slice. Set them aside.

Step 2

In a mixing bowl, add chickpea flour, rice flour, baking soda, turmeric powder, red chili powder, garam masala, carom seeds, and salt.

Step 3

Gradually add water to the dry ingredients, whisking continuously to form a smooth and lump-free batter. The batter should be thick enough to coat the back of a spoon.

Step 4

Heat oil in a deep frying pan or kadai over medium-high heat.

Step 5

Dip each bread triangle into the batter, ensuring it is completely covered, and gently drop them into the hot oil.

Step 6

Fry the pakoras in batches, without overcrowding, until they are golden brown and crisp on both sides, about 3-4 minutes per side.

Step 7

Remove the pakoras using a slotted spoon and drain them on paper towels to remove excess oil.

Step 8

Serve the vegan bread pakoras hot with green chutney or ketchup.
